ARC Review of Exquisite Ruin by AdriAnne May


Book cover titled "Exquisite Ruin" by Adrianne May, featuring a split image of a face and sword, one half shattered  like a reflection in a broken mirror, with a golden maze underneath.
Exquisite Ruin by AdriAnne May

The cover may give you YA fantasy vibes, but this book is all grown up.


Sadaré wakes up in a labyrinth with no memory, but a very hot, very grumpy daemon for company. She quickly learns that while he might be her reluctant ally, he doesn't like her very much and that the only way through this maze they're both trapped in is forward and down.

Though no specific Greek gods are mentioned, the vibes are heavily Greek mythology. This is quite a new, and adult, take on The Myth of Theseus and the Minotaur.


There's not too much I can say without spoiling the huge twist at the end, but this is not your typical romantasy.


I really enjoyed this book, but it definitely won't be for everyone. Please mind the trigger warnings listed at the beginning of the book as there is some sensitive subject matter referenced throughout.
